Integrated Treatment Addressing them in Rehab
Many individuals seeking substance abuse treatment also grapple with a mental health condition , creating what’s known as dual diagnosis or a co-occurring disorder. Recognizing this complex situation is vital for effective rehabilitation. Traditional rehab facilities often fall short, so specialized programs are needed to address both the addiction and the underlying mental health challenges . A holistic approach that combines behavioral therapies, medication management, and supportive services allows individuals to confront their substance use while simultaneously treating conditions like depression, anxiety, or PTSD. This integrated care significantly improves overall outcomes and reduces the risk of relapse, leading to a more sustainable path toward lasting wellness .

Alcohol Rehabilitation Programs: What You Need to Know
Seeking support with an alcohol addiction ? Numerous alcohol recovery programs are offered, each providing a unique approach. These programs can range from in-depth inpatient care, where you live at a facility, to outpatient options that allow you to continue your daily life while attending therapy and group sessions. Key components often include detoxification – safely managing withdrawal symptoms - behavioral therapy like Cognitive Behavioral Therapy clinical psychologist evaluation (CBT) or Dialectical Behavior Therapy (DBT), family counseling to address the impact of alcohol on relationships, and aftercare planning for continued sobriety. Researching program accreditations, reviewing success rates, and considering your individual requirements are vital steps in finding a suitable path towards healing and a healthier existence.

Understanding Comprehensive Dual Diagnosis & Inpatient Care
Navigating a complex landscape of mental health can be overwhelming, especially when dealing with co-occurring disorders. Comprehensive dual diagnosis treatment addresses several mental health conditions and substance use problems simultaneously – recognizing that they are frequently intertwined. Residential care represents a vital part of this process, providing a structured and supportive environment for individuals needing intensive intervention. This level of treatment often involves:
- Individualized therapy sessions to address underlying issues
- Group counseling for peer support and skill building
- Medical management for medication stabilization and monitoring
- Detoxification services (if needed) under medical supervision
